Description
This AISI 8630 certified reference material is a nickel-chromium-molybdenum low alloy steel used as a standard for calibrating and verifying your spectrometer (handheld XRF, handheld LIBS, benchtop XRF, OES). This material is certified with values established through interlaboratory testing, giving you traceable, defensible composition data for calibration checks, instrument verification, and quality control on 8630 and other low alloy steels.
8630 Low Alloy Steel Certified Chemical Composition
| Element | Certified Value (wt%) |
|---|---|
| Fe | 97.3% |
| Mn | 0.752% |
| Cr | 0.477% |
| Ni | 0.544% |
| C | 0.315% |
| Si | 0.261% |
| Mo | 0.194% |
| Cu | 0.046% |
| Al | 0.023% |
| S | 0.0043% |
| As | 0.0038% |
| N | 0.0038% |
| P | 0.0032% |
| Sn | 0.0029% |
| Co | 0.0029% |
| Sb | 0.0012% |
| Ti | 0.0008% |
| O | 0.0008% |
| V | 0.0006% |
